In this blog post, I will show you how to convert a Python console app to a Web App using Flask.
About Flask
Flask is a web development framework for Python that gives the capabilities to convert a console app into a Web App.
Using Flask, we can take a Python app running in a console and run in a browser.
Install Flask
To install flask, we use the following command.
pip install flask

Run flask
Below is a basic Flask application that runs a simple Python code in the browser.
from flask import Flask app = Flask(__name__) @app.route("/") def hello(): return "Hello World!" if __name__ == "__main__": app.run()
When we run the code, we will use the flask webserver to view the app using our browser.

I can also use a more sophisticated example of a console app that generates a number.
Below is the code I am using.
import random import string from flask import Flask app = Flask(__name__) @app.route('/') def rannum(): x =random.randint(500000,9000000) y = str(x) return y if __name__ == '__main__': app.run()
